响应式设计是一种让网站在不同设备上都能良好显示和使用的策略。通过灵活的布局、图片和媒体查询,开发者可以确保用户无论使用手机、平板还是桌面电脑,都能获得最佳浏览体验。
响应式设计的核心在于流体网格布局。传统的固定宽度布局无法适应不同屏幕尺寸,而流体网格则使用百分比或视口单位(vw/vh)来定义元素的大小,使内容能够自动调整以适应屏幕。
图片和媒体的响应性同样重要。使用CSS的max-width属性可以让图片在容器内自适应,同时结合srcset和sizes属性,可以根据设备分辨率加载合适的图片版本,提升性能。
媒体查询是实现响应式设计的关键技术。通过检测屏幕宽度、方向或分辨率,开发者可以为不同设备应用不同的样式规则。这使得同一份代码能够在多种设备上呈现出最佳效果。
AI绘图结果,仅供参考
移动优先的设计理念正在成为主流。这意味着在开发时优先考虑小屏幕设备,再逐步增强到更大的屏幕。这种方法不仅提高了移动端体验,也简化了整体设计流程。
测试和调试是确保响应式设计成功的重要环节。使用浏览器开发者工具模拟不同设备,检查布局是否合理,确保交互元素在各种屏幕上都能正常工作。
最终,响应式设计不仅仅是技术问题,更是一种用户体验的优化方式。它让网站更加灵活、易用,并能适应不断变化的设备环境。